Project Angel Food is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ization in Los Angeles County which provides free meals for people too sick to shop and cook for themselves. Project Angel Food serves the majority of Los Angeles County; South Los Angeles and Metro Los Angeles are the two largest service areas for the organization.

A view of the Midnight Mission. The Midnight Mission is a human services organization in downtown Los Angeles' Skid Row. [1] [2] It was founded in 1914. [3]A secular non-profit, [4] [5] the organization provides food, drug and alcohol recovery services, "safe sleep" programs, educational training, a mobile kitchen, and family housing with an emphasis on developing self-sufficiency.
